Trespassers William are an indie rock/dream pop band known for their ethereal music. Hailing from Southern California, they work and live in the Sodo/Capitol Hill area of Seattle, Washington. They have just finished an EP, titled The Natural Order of Things.
Formed in 1997, Trespassers William have released three albums. Anchor (1999) appeared on Sonikwire Records and is now out of print. Different Stars surfaced as a self-release in 2002 and was re-released twice—most recently on Nettwerk Records on October 19, 2004. In early 2004, the band relocated from Southern California to Seattle, WA. Their latest album, Having, was released February 28, 2006. The band's music has received modest press coverage and exposure, most notably in the television shows Felicity, The O.C., and One Tree Hill.
Trespassers William got their name from a Winnie-the-Pooh tale, Pooh and Piglet Go Hunting and Nearly Catch a Woozle by A.A. Milne:
